Hello i am looking for a pair of standard sized barrels with no fin damage for my jubilee, also can anyone help me with where i can find a new oil pump.

Also, after having my crankcase in the oven to remove the main bearing, once it was tapped on the floor to remove the bearing i have a small steel insert that is a similar size to a 8mm washer, it is flat on one side and rounded on the other, the only place i can think it fell out of is where the crankcase brather pipe screws in, can anyone help, i could send a picture if that would help. Its not listed in the parts book.

Pardon me for poking my nose into lightweight stuff. The washer you describe sounds like a retaining/ locking plate for preventing the main bearing from rotating in the crankcases. A common problem on Commandos. I've seen them on photos of racing engines on american websites.
